How do I get the key chip

A key chip is an embedded microchip in the car key that transmits low-level radio signals. It signals the immobilizer to turn off and allows you to start the car. The chips also have an electronic serial number that authenticates the key and prevents auto theft. A locksmith can provide you with an alternative key to replace the one you lost. Transponder technology is employed in a variety of vehicles to deter theft. This means that they must be programmed to work with the anti-theft system of your vehicle. A locksmith in your car or mechanic can accomplish this. This is an expensive process that requires a special program and specialized equipment. It is possible to save money by using a DIY method but it's a risk and could damage the car's system.

It is recommended to always hire an experienced car locksmith for key programming. They have the experience and tools to complete this job safely, and safely. They can also save you time and stress because they are able to do it right the first time.

Most locksmiths can program your new key quickly and cheaply. They have the tools needed to access the onboard computer of your car, which allows them to enter the programming mode. This is a quicker and more secure way to program a new key instead of waiting for the dealership.

Nissan-New.pngCertain cars come with an onboard computer that has locks that limit the number of times a locksmith is able to program it. These systems use tokens which means that the locksmith must pay for each attempt to program by using the use of a pre-paid token. This cost is then reflected in the cost of the service.
